Hacienda Classical with Manchester Camerata to open Glastonbury ahead of Bristol Sounds

By Sammy Jones  Wednesday May 3, 2017

Described as one of Britain’s most adventurous orchestras, Hacienda Classical with Manchester Camerata have made a name for themselves by melding classical music with rave bangers. While it might sound like the kind of idea you might have after a large night out, the epic performances they’ve turned out over the past two years have shown they’re far more than just a gimmick.

Further proof of their appeal has just been announced – the orchestra and accompanying choir will play the opening slot of the Pyramid Stage at this year’s sold-out Glastonbury Festival. Promising a magnificent performance to get the festival underway, the orchestra will visit the mega-festival on the Friday night before heading to Bristol’s Harbourside on the Saturday as part of Bristol Sounds.

The Bristol Sounds series was recently unveiled with Hacienda Classical with Manchester Camerata, The Manic Street Preachers, Craig David and Bonobo all headlining on consecutive dates at the end of June.

Hacienda Classical with Manchester Camerata takes place at Glastonbury Festival on Friday, June 23, and Harbourside Amphitheatre, Bristol on Saturday, June 24. For more information, visit www.bristolsounds.co.uk
